Introduction: The 72-hr unscheduled return visit (URV) of an emergency department (ED) patient is often used as a key performance indicator in Emergency Medicine. Patients with unscheduled return visits and admission to hospital (URVA) may represent a distinct subgroup of URVs compared to unscheduled return visits with no admission (URVNA). Methods: A retrospective cohort study of all 72-hr URVs in adults across nine EDs in the Edmonton Zone (EZ) over a one-year period (Jan 1 2015 Dec 31 2015) was performed using ED information system data. URVA and URVNA populations were compared and a multivariable analysis identified predictors of URVA. Results: Analysis of 40,870 total URV records, including 3,363 URVAs, revealed predictors of URVA on the index visit including older age (>65 yrs, OR 3.6), fewer annual ED visits (<4 visits, OR 2.0), higher disease acuity (CTAS 2, OR 2.6), gastrointestinal presenting complaint (OR 2.2), presenting to a large referral hospital (OR 1.4), and more hours spent in the ED (>12 hours, OR 2.0). A decrease in CTAS score (increase in disease acuity) upon return visit was also a risk factor (-1 CTAS level, OR 2.6). ED crowding at the index visit, as indicated by occupancy level, was not a predictor. Conclusion: We demonstrate that URVA patients comprise a distinct subgroup of 72-hr URVs across an entire health region. Risk factors for URVA are present at the index visit suggesting that patients at high risk for URVA may be identifiable prior to admission.

Abstract Objective To evaluate the association between the use of nonrecommended pharmacology (salbutamol and corticosteroids) per national bronchiolitis guidelines, either during the index visit or at discharge, and system utilization measures (frequency of return visits [RTED] and on paediatric emergency department [PED] length of stay [LOS]). Study Design We conducted a retrospective case control study of 185 infants (≤12 months old) who presented to the PED between December 2014 and April 2017 and discharged home with a clinical diagnosis of bronchiolitis. Inclusion criteria included ≥ 1 viral prodromal symptom and ≥ 1 physical exam finding of respiratory distress. Cases were defined as infants who had ≥ 1 RTED within 7 days of their index visit and controls were matched for age and acuity but without RTED. Logistic regression analysis and multivariable linear regression were used to assess the odds of RTED and PED LOS associated with nonadherence to pharmaceutical recommendations per AAP and CPS bronchiolitis guidelines. Results Use of nonrecommended pharmacology per national bronchiolitis guidelines was documented among 39% of the 185 study participants. Adjusting for acuity of index visit, age, severe tachypnea, oxygen desaturation, and dehydration, use of nonrecommended pharmacology was not associated with RTED (odds ratio [OR]: 0.98, 95% confidence interval [CI]: 0.47 to 2.03). Use of salbutamol and corticosteroids, however, were each independently associated with increased PED LOS (58.3 minutes [P=0.01] and 116.7 minutes [P&lt;0.001], respectively). Conclusion Nonadherence to the pharmaceutical recommendations of national bronchiolitis guidelines was not associated with RTED but salbutamol and corticosteroid use increased PED LOS.

Introduction: Unplanned return visits to the pediatric emergency department contribute to overcrowding and are used as a quality measure. They have not been well characterized in the literature making it difficult to design interventions to reduce unnecessary return visits. The aim of this study was to understand the reasons for return from the caregiver and physician perspective. Methods: This was a cross sectional survey performed on a convenience sample of unplanned return visits within 72 hours at the IWK Health Centre ED between February and October 2016. Exclusion criteria were: planned return visit, admission during the index visit, or triaged as Canadian Triage and Acuity Score (CTAS) 1 on return visit. Caregiver and physician surveys were developed based on themes identified in published literature. The caregiver was approached to complete a survey after triage and the most responsible physician from the return visit was asked to complete a survey immediately after discharge of the patient from their care. Demographic and clinical data were collected from the ED record from the index and return visits. The primary outcome measure was most important reason for return from the caregiver perspective. Results: There were 461 return visits during the study period and 67 caregivers (14.5%) were included in the final analysis. The response rate for the physician survey was 71%. Caregivers and physicians reported that the most important reason for return was a perceived progression of illness requiring reassessment (79.1% and 66.7% respectively). The majority of caregivers had a family physician on record (95%) but a minority attempted to access their family physician (19.4%) or a walk-in clinic (11.9%). Of those who contacted their family physician only 3 (23%) were offered an appointment within 48 hours and of those who did not contact their family physician 21 (38.2%) stated they would not be able to get an appointment in a reasonable amount of time. Despite this 97% would have trusted their family physician to manage their child's illness. Physicians surveyed stated that the return visit was necessary in 64.6% of cases. Conclusion: Caregivers returned to the ED due to a perceived progression of disease. While some cases may have been appropriate for management in a primary care setting, perceived difficulty with timely access was a barrier. Improved caregiver education about the natural history of disease and the urgency of follow up may reduce return ED visits.

AbstractObjectiveReturn visits to the emergency department (RTED) for the same clinical complaint occur in 2.7% to 8.1% of children presenting to pediatric emergency departments (PEDs). Most studies examining RTEDs have focused solely on PEDs and do not capture children returning to other local emergency departments (EDs). Our objective was to measure the frequency and characterize the directional pattern of RTED to any of 18 EDs serving a large geographic area for children initially evaluated at a PED.MethodsWe conducted a retrospective cohort study of all visits to a referral centre PED between August 2012 and August 2013. We compared demographic variables between children with and without an RTED, measures of flow and disposition outcomes between the initial (index) visit and RTED, and between RTED to the original PED versus to other EDs in the community.ResultsAmong all PED visits, 7.6% had an RTED within 7 days, of which 13% were to a facility other than the original PED. Children with an RTED had higher acuity and longer length of stay on their index visit. They were also more likely to be admitted on a subsequent visit than the overall PED population. RTED to the original PED had a longer waiting time (WT), length of stay, and more frequently resulted in hospitalization than RTED to a general ED.ConclusionsA significant proportion of RTED occur at a site other than where the original ED visit occurred. Examining RTED to and from only PEDs underestimates its burden on emergency health services.

Introduction: Learners, ether medical students or residents, often provide the initial assessment of patients visiting the Emergency Department (ED). Their involvement in ED patient care has been shown to increase length of stay, time to disposition decision, utilization of imaging and admission rates. It is unclear, however, if learners have an impact on the rate of short-term unscheduled return visits. The objective of this study was to determine if the involvement of learners in ED visits increases the rate of short-term unscheduled return visits. Methods: This study was a retrospective analysis of ED visit data at a single tertiary care center over a one-year period. Short-term unscheduled return visits (return visits) were defined as ED visits presenting within 72 hours of discharge from an initial non-admit ED visit and resulting in an admission to an inpatient unit on the second visit. The primary outcome was the rate of return visits for each staff physician, with and without learners involved during the initial visit. The secondary outcome assessed the interaction of level of training (medical student year 3, 4, resident year 1, 2, etc.) on return visit rates. For the primary outcome, statistical analysis was with a Wilcoxon Matched Pairs test; staff alone vs with learners. A Kruskal-Wallis test was used to compare learner level of training. Results: Return visits accounted for 1858 (1.09%) of all visits (N = 172494) to this tertiary care ED over the one-year study period. Return visits were statistically more likely when learners were involved in the initial ED visit (1.16%, CI 0.12), compared to initial visits seen by staff physicians alone (0.88%, CI 0.09) (p &lt; 0.0001). Return rates were statistically higher for PGY2 (1.67% CI 0.35) and PGY3 (1.66% CI 0.28) residents compared to staff physicians alone (p &lt; 0.0001). There was no difference in return visit rates between staff physicians and third year medical students (1.07% CI 0.27), fourth year medical students (1.21% CI 0.37), PGY1 (1.42% CI 0.22), PGY4 (1.23% CI 0.54) or PGY5 (1.33% CI 0.49) residents. Conclusion: This study demonstrated that the involvement of learners in ED patient assessments increased the rate of short-term unscheduled return visits. Moreover, return visit rates were highest for PGY2 and PGY3 residents. Further work is needed to understand the factors that contribute to this phenomenon.

Introduction: Depending on the time and day of initial Emergency Department (ED) presentation, some patients may require a return to the ED the following day for ultrasound examination. Return visits for ultrasound may be time and resource intensive for both patients and the ED. Qualitative experience suggests that a percentage of return ultrasounds could be performed at a non-ED facility. Our objective was to undertake a retrospective audit of return for ultrasound usage, patterns and outcomes at 2 academic EDs. Methods: A retrospective review of all adult patients returning to the ED for ultrasound at both LHSC ED sites in 2016 was undertaken. Each chart was independently reviewed by two emergency medicine consultants. Charts were assessed for day and time of initial presentation and return, type of ultrasound ordered, and length of ED stay on initial presentation and return visit. Opinion based questions were considered by reviewers, including urgency of diagnosis clarification required, if symptoms were still present on return, and if any medical or surgical treatment or follow up was arranged based on ultrasound results. Agreement between reviewers was assessed. Results: After eliminating charts for which the return visit was not for a scheduled ultrasound examination, 328 patient charts were reviewed. 63% of patients were female and median [IQR] age was 40 years [27-56]. Abdomen/pelvis represented 50% of the ultrasounds; renal 24%; venous Doppler 15.9%. Symptoms were still present and documented in 79% of cases. 22% of cases required a medical intervention and 9% an immediate surgical intervention. 11% of patients were admitted to hospital on their return visit. Outpatient follow-up based on US results was initiated in 29% of cases. Median [IQR] combined LOS was 479.5 minutes [358.5-621.75]. Agreement between reviewers for opinion based questions was poor (63%-96%). Conclusion: Ideally, formal ultrasound should be available on a 24 hour basis for ED patients in order to avoid return visits. A percentage of return for ultrasound examinations do not result in any significant change in treatment. Emergency departments should consider the development of pathways to avoid return visits for follow up ultrasound when possible. The low incidence of surgical treatment in those returning for US suggests that this population could be served in a non-hospital setting. Further research is required to support this conclusion.

Introduction: Patients with neurologic presenting complaints comprised 12.5% of total University of Alberta Emergency Department (ED) visits in 2017. This group of patients has high rates of EMS utilization, admission, and ED resources including diagnostic imaging and consult services. We sought to analyze the characteristics and outcomes of the patients with neurologic complaints who have an unscheduled return visit (URV) to the ED within 72 hours to identify opportunities for improvement in quality and safety of patient care. Methods: Data was extracted from the Emergency Department Information System (EDIS) and National Ambulatory Care System databases to select adult patients presenting to the University of Alberta hospital in 2017 with neurologic complaints as defined by the Canadian Triage and Acuity Scale (CTAS). We additionally selected for return visits to Edmonton Zone EDs within 72 hours. Using standard descriptive statistics, we examined demographic and clinical characteristics of patients with 72-hour URV. Results: Of 8,770 total visits, 674 (7.69%) had a 72-hour URV to an Edmonton zone ED. The URV rate was 9.0% in patients seen by a physician and discharged with approval and 23.4-33.3% in patients who left against medical advice (LAMA), prior to completion of treatment (LPCT), or without being seen by a physician (LWBS). The mean age of URV patients was 45.6 years, 56.5% were male, with a mean ED length of stay of 7.37 hours. The top 5 diagnoses for URV patients were headache, migraine, alcohol related disorders, concussion, and transient ischemic attack. 14.7% of URV patients were admitted, 13.5% LWBS, 1.6% LAMA, 1.6% LPCT, and 66.1% were discharged. Conclusion: The majority of neurologic complaint patients with URV within 72 hours are those who LAMA, LPTC, or LWBS at index visit. The admission rate for URV patients (14.7%) is lower than for the index ED visit (55%), however these patients have high LWBS rates. Identifying strategies to limit the LWBS rate for these patients would reduce return visits and improve the quality and safety of patient care.

Abstract Objective The objective of this study was to determine predictive factors for pain-related emergency department returns in middle-aged and older adults. Design, Setting, and Subjects. This was a subanalysis of patients &gt; 55 years of age enrolled in a prospective observational study of adult patients presenting within 30 days of an index visit to a large, urban, academic center. Methods Demographic and clinical data were collected and compared to determine significant differences between patients who returned for pain and those who did not. Multiple logistic regressions were used to determine significant predictive variables for return visits. Results The majority of the 130 enrolled patients &gt; 55 years of age returned for pain (57%), were African American (78%), were younger (55–64 years old, 67%), had a high emergency department acuity level (level 1 or 2) at their index visit (56%), had low health literacy (Rapid Estimate of Adult Literacy in Medicine [REALM] score, 62%), lived in an area of extreme deprivation (69%), and were admitted (61%) during their index visit. Age (odds ratio [OR] = 0.9, 95% CI = 0.8–0.9, P = 0.047), health literacy (REALM scores; OR = 3.1, 95% CI = 1.3–7.5, P = 0.011), and index visit pain scores (OR = 1.1, 95% CI = 1.0–1.2, P = 0.004) were predictive of emergency department returns for pain in middle-aged and older adults. Conclusions The likelihood of emergency department return visits for pain in middle-aged and older adults decreased with older age, increased with higher health literacy (REALM scores), and increased with increase in pain scores.

AbstractObjectivesEmergency department (ED) crowding is associated with increased morbidity and mortality. Its etiology is multifactorial, and frequent ED use (defined as more or equal to five visits per year) is a major contributor to high patient volumes. Our primary objective is to characterize the frequent user population. Our secondary objective is to examine risk factors for frequent emergency use.MethodsWe conducted a retrospective cohort study of pediatric emergency department (PED) visits at the Montreal Children’s Hospital using the Système Informatique Urgence (SIURGE), electronic medical record database. We analysed the relation between patient’s characteristics and the number of PED visits over a 1-year period following the index visit.ResultsPatients totalling 52,088 accounted for 94,155 visits. Of those, 2,474 (4.7%) patients had five and more recurrent visits and accounted for 16.6% (15,612 visits) of the total PED visits. Lower level of acuity at index visit (odds ratio [OR] 0.85) was associated with a lower number of recurrent visits. Lower socioeconomic status (social deprivation index OR 1.09, material deprivation index OR 1.08) was associated with a higher number of recurrent visits. Asthma (OR 1.57); infectious ear, nose, and sinus disorders (OR 1.33); and other respiratory disorders (OR 1.56) were independently associated with a higher incidence of a recurrent visit within the year following the first visit.ConclusionOur study is the first Canadian study to assess risk factors of frequent pediatric emergency use. The identified risk factors and diagnoses highlight the need for future evidence-based, targeted innovative research evaluating strategies to minimize ED crowding, to improve health outcomes and to improve patient satisfaction.

Background: Epidemiological trends of diseases and causes of mortality is not constant, it is always changing. Analysis of admitted patients gives us information on the burden of diseases in the community as well as cause of mortality. Objectives: To determine current pattern of admissions and their outcomes in a tertiary care Pediatric hospital. Material and Methods: A descriptive study was carried out at Dhaka Shishu (Children) Hospital over a period of one year from 1st January to 31st December, 2015. All the admitted patients during the study period were included and data were collected from medical records for analysis of age, residence, mode of admission, referral source, disease profile and outcome. Final diagnosis and mortality were grouped according to involved organ system. Data were analyzed by using SPSS version 17.0. Results: Total 1424children with a male and female ratio of 1.5:1 were admitted in one year. Patients younger than 5 years were 73%and 27% were less than one year. Respiratory infection, neurologic, hematology, oncologic conditions were the main diseases. Mortality was 2.6% and it was highest in nonspecific infection group followed by respiratory, hematologic, neurologic, and oncologic diseases. Mean duration of hospital stay was 11.5 days. Most patients 59.1% were admitted through Emergency Department(ED) and came directly to the hospital. Fifty percent of admissions were from Dhaka and neighboring areas and rest were from other cities and rural areas of Bangladesh. Conclusion: Non-specific infection, respiratory or neurologic diseases are main diseases found in admitted patients and these diseases were the main contributor to death as well.
